摘要
Phenomenological analysis for determining the magnetic moment and electic dipole moment form factors of the top quark via the reaction e+ e- --> ttBAR, followed by the decays t --> bW+ and tBAR --> bW-BAR, is presented, with analytic expressions for the differential cross section and decay given. Various experimental observables are studied and their efficacy for the determination of form factors is considered and compared with the optimal resolution of form factors in the tt-gammaBAR and tt-ZBAR vertices. We find that with a sample of 10 000 events it is possible to put limits of 10(-18) -10(-19) e cm for the form factors considered, evaluated at q2 = s when unroofed radical s almost-equal-to 500 GeV.
